What is Tracer Liquid?

πŸ” Tracer liquid, also known as fluorescent dye, is a specially formulated substance that is used to track and locate leaks, defects, or other anomalies in various systems. It is a fluorescent material that emits visible light when exposed to ultraviolet (UV) light. This unique property makes it an invaluable tool in a wide range of industries.

πŸ” Tracer liquid is typically available in different colors, allowing for easy identification and differentiation of leaks or defects. Whether it’s in plumbing systems, automotive engines, or even HVAC systems, tracer liquid can help professionals pinpoint the source of a problem quickly and accurately.

πŸ” In addition to being used for leak detection, tracer liquid is also utilized in quality control processes, research and development, and forensic applications. Its versatility and reliability have made it an essential tool in various fields.

Who Uses Tracer Liquid?

πŸ‘©β€πŸ”¬ Tracer liquid is used by a wide range of professionals across different industries. Plumbers, for example, rely on tracer liquid to identify and fix leaks in pipes. Automotive technicians use it to detect leaks in cooling systems and air conditioning units. Even scientists and researchers use tracer liquid in their experiments to visualize fluid flow or identify defects in materials.

πŸ‘¨β€πŸ”§ Additionally, tracer liquid is utilized by manufacturers during quality control processes to ensure the integrity of their products. It is a valuable tool for anyone who needs to identify, locate, and fix leaks or defects efficiently.

The Pros and Cons of Tracer Liquid

Advantages:

βœ… Easy detection of leaks or defects in hard-to-reach areas.
βœ… Non-toxic and safe for professionals and the environment.
βœ… Cost-effective solution for leak detection and quality control.
βœ… Reliable and efficient in identifying leaks or defects.
βœ… Versatile tool with applications in various industries.

Disadvantages:

❌ Limited visibility in brightly lit environments.
❌ Requires UV light source for optimal performance.
❌ May leave residual stains or marks.
❌ Potential for false positives or negatives in certain scenarios.
❌ Dependence on professional expertise for accurate interpretation.
